Quick Introduction:
Dr. Strange tells the story of Stephen Strange, a self-absorbed, yet extremely talented neurosurgeon who gets dealt a bad hand in life after an automobile accident severely damage his hands and is no longer able to continue his profession.

His ego leads him to travel the world in search for a way to rehabilitate his hands and regain full control over them. In his quest he comes across The Ancient One, The Ancient One was/is a practioner of the mystical arts with great power who also happens to be The Sorcerer Supreme.

Stephen Strange eventually becomes his student and proves to have a gift as he rapidly masters the power of the mystical arts.

After Stephen Strange, the world's top neurosurgeon, is injured in a car accident that ruins his career, he sets out on a journey of healing, where he encounters the Ancient One, who later becomes Strange's mentor in the mystic arts.
Starring:
Benedict Cumberbatch: Stephen Strange / Doctor Strange
Chiwetel Ejiofor: Karl Mordo
Tilda Swinton: The Ancient One
Michael Stuhlbarg: Nicodemus West
Benedict Wong: Wong

Titles Not Yet Revealed/Named

Rachel McAdams
Mads Mikkelsen
Amy Landecker
Scott Adkins

The film is being directed by Scott Derrickson based on a screenplay written by Jon Spaihts and C. Robert Cargill.

Newest On Set Images Gives Us a Glimpse of a Bloodied Doctor Strange


Marvel Studios' has two films coming out this year, one that we all know since it is right around the corner - Captain America: Civil War, and the other? The Sorcerer Supreme's big screen debut of course. Although Marvel is well known for keeping most of their films very well protected from leaks and the likes, a video or picture is bound to pop up every now and then and so is the case for Doctor Strange, which premieres later this year.


Screencap: MCUExchange

The latest images to have surfaced show Doctor Strange and Karl Mordo, portrayed by Benedict Cumberbatch and Chiwetel Ejiofor respectively, filming a scene in London masking for a New York setting. The scene being filmed consists of Dr. Strange and Mordo running down to aid an injured person.









The person in question could possibly be Bennedict Wong's character, Wong.
The person that shot the video states that the scene involves a person falling and going through the window. The characters are in full blown costumes and Wong's outfit resembles that of a Shaolin Monk, and it so happens that Wong is a Monk who practices martial and the mystic arts and serves as a sidekick to Doctor Strange.
